Job description

Pastoral Mentor

Application Deadline: 23 September 2026

Department: Central Student Services

Employment Type: Permanent - Full Time

Location: Sandwell College

Compensation: £25,878 - £28,901 / year

Description

We are looking to recruit an experienced, enthusiastic, and proactive Pastoral Mentor to join our Pastoral team on a full time, permanent basis working 40 week term time only.

This role plays a key part in supporting our students to achieve their full potential. We require a driven individual with the coaching ability to mentor and support 16 to 18-year-old students to achieve and develop academically and emotionally. You will act as a trusted point of contact, helping learners build the confidence and resilience they need to improve their attendance, retention, and behaviour. If you are passionate about helping young people overcome personal and educational challenges to ensure excellence in their learner journey, we want to hear from you!

Key Responsibilities
  • Provide personalised mentoring to students and small groups, setting clear goals and tracking progress
  • Work with Programme Achievement Managers to support students who may be struggling in their studies
  • Use college systems to monitor attendance, offer guidance, and encourage students to take ownership of their attendance—especially in English and maths classes
  • Inspire and motivate learners to succeed while helping them build resilience and accountability
  • Maintain detailed records of student meetings, contracts, and progress using assessment tool
  • Spot student needs early, foster a positive and respectful environment, and refer concerns to safeguarding or specialist services when needed
Skills, Knowledge and Expertise
  • Hold a minimum Level 3 qualification in a relevant subject
  • Hold a mentor Qualification or be prepared to train for one
  • Hold a minimum Level 2 qualification in Maths and English
  • Experience of mentoring young learners
  • Experience of supporting learners in an educational environment (desirable)
  • Experience of working within a team
  • Experience of working to pressure and tight deadlines
